Hypoploidy defines patients with poor prognosis in breast cancer
Elisabet Chavez-Uribe1, José Cameselle-Teijeiro, Juan E Viñuela
1Department of Anatomic Pathology, Hospital Clínico Universitario, 15706 Santiago de Compostela, Spain. apjocame@usc.es
Abstract:
The clinicopathological features currently used in breast cancer prognosis often fail to characterize the clinical heterogeneity of the disease accurately. Our study is aimed to investigate the predictive value of DNA flow cytometry in breast cancer. Previously untreated breast carcinoma samples (584) were snap frozen for flow-cytometry.
